When Kerry and Spc. John Luckey tried to buy a new house, a scar on their credit report halted their plans. The negative item was a $1,700 bill owed to Britlee Inc. The company was seeking the remainder owed on the Sony laptop computer purchased by Spc. Luckey in 2006. In total, Britlee had charged Spc. Luckey more than $4,000. ...the Luckeys contacted the Tennessee Attorney General's Office, which had previously won a civil suit against the company. Montgomery County Judge Ross Hicks approved a final judgment Thursday against Britlee, Millennium Finance Inc. and Stuart L. Jordan, awarding payments to more than 600 soldiers.
